Quarterly Planning Note — Logistics Switch

Heads-up for finance: we're moving from Oakhurst Freight to Penmere Carriers starting next quarter. Rates drop roughly 7%, but expect some double-billing during the overlap month, so flag anything odd in accounts payable. Tomas is handling the contract wind-down; budget lines get recoded in the new system. Why we're really making this move is explained just below.

internal memo for tagef-hadup: Gross margin on Ulaath came in at 15 percent against a plan of 5 percent. Only 7 of the 120 pilot accounts renewed Ulaath, so a churn review is set for October 15.

# Break-Glass: CompactKite Log Compaction

Hey reviewer — if compaction on the Ferrow message queue wedges and on-call can't reach the admin plane, break-glass applies. Grab the emergency operator role, pause compaction on the stuck partition, and file an incident note within an hour. Unsealing the emergency credential bundle requires the recovery passphrase shown directly below.

unlock words, kajog-bahif: wendor-praael-ralys-julvan-kasath-kelys-wenmir-wenius-julax

## Report Export Timezone Handling — Quartzfeed

All scheduled exports in Quartzfeed render timestamps in the tenant's configured zone, not UTC. If a customer reports off-by-hours rows, first confirm the tenant zone in the admin panel, then verify the exporter pod picked up the same value — stale pods cache zone data for up to six hours after a change. Never patch timestamps in the output files; regenerate the export instead. Before restarting the exporter, record the current service configuration values, which are as follows.

config for yahaf-bafog:
[istael]
port = 6379
region = outer-2
host = istael.nelvrolabs.corp
timeout_ms = 250
retries = 1